The benefits of the VZ Hang: *Simple hook design, installs quickly and easily. Holds up to 5 pounds!!!   *No tools or holes to drill, does not damage your siding or finish trim.  *The unique design allows you to remove and relocate many times over.  *Polypropylene with UV ray inhibitors, small and nearly invisible.

The Hat Rack in Greenville Michigan provides services to those suffering hair loss due to a medical condition.  Greenville is located in the south east corner of Montcalm County.  When Sylvia came to DW Video to discuss producing a video the first was price for this non profit video.

At DW Video we believe in helping out where we can.  For this reason we have a special non-profit rate.  Producer Duane Weed believes in adding that personal touch.  People like to connect with people.  Social media is proof of that.  The approach was to use photos The Hat Rack in Greenville provided.  Then having an on-camera talent, one of supporters, do the read.  This keeps the message personal and provides a face for the organization.  A short script was written by The Hat Rack in Greenville team and Duane work as the content editor.  Below is the script that Slyvia read off the telepromoter.

THE SCRIPT:

Hello my name is Sue Hansen and I want to welcome you to the Hat Rack in Greenville. The Hat Rack provides free of charge, wigs, scarves, hats and related services for women and men suffering hair loss due to medical issues.

The Hat Rack is located at 124 W. Grove Street and is open 10 a.m. to 4 p.m. every Monday and at other times by appointment.

The Hat Rack is a community project organized and operated by the Women’s Action Network to serve Greenville and surrounding communities.

Wonder if the founders of  Mecosta County knew what they were doing – ha ha!  According to the Mecosta history website, “In 1852 John Davis purchased 160 acres in Mecosta Township and John Parish purchased 57 acres in Big Rapids. They were the first two permanent county residents. On July 20, 1852, the first family to reside in the county, William and Margaret Brockway and their two children moved into a logging shanty on Mitchell Creek. On February 12, 1853 Alice Victoria Brockway was born to the couple. Alice was the first white child born in the county. In the spring of 1853 the Brockwayís moved to a 200-acre farm in Aetna Township.”

The first chamber president was A. A. Worchester in 1935, he was a local attorney.
